What is Tribow?


1.

An excessive amount of flabby and sometimes dimpled fat in the upper arm area that forms an unsightly crease around the elbow. The prefix "tri" is derived from the tricep area in the arm, of which the fat incases. The suffix "bow" refers to the hidden elbow of the suffering arm. Many researchers are finding a striking resemblance between the tribow, and its lower-bodied cousin the " cankle," but solid scientific evidence linking the two is yet to be found.

"Wow that tribow shakes like jello, I hope they stop waving."
